From October to November, the Southern Great Barrier Reef transforms into a hub of activity as turtle mating season begins. Large adult turtles aggregate in the reef waters, with males chasing females in an extraordinary display of courtship. Alongside three species of sea turtle, guests may also encounter manta rays, dolphins, rays and an abundance of other marine life throughout the workshop.
